Yearly feebate: 22.2252%
Monthly: 1.6632%
Weekly: 0.3856%
Daily: 0.055%
(They are all the same fee rebate rate)

22.2252 / 365 = 0.060890959

Why is the daily feebate 0.055? It should be 0.06089, I think.

That's simple interest. Compound interest works like this:

1.00055^365 = 1.222252
